The question belongs to Section 2 of the Traffic Rules "Duties and Rights of Drivers of Motor Vehicles," specifically to clause 2.3, which provides an exhaustive list of what the driver is required to do to ensure road safety. That is why it is necessary to recognize formulations that are not included in clause 2.3: the requirement "not to pollute the carriageway and the roadside of motor roads" is directly stipulated by the rules (subclause g), as well as the obligation to use passive safety devices and the prohibition to transport unbelted passengers in cases defined by the rules (subclause v).

In contrast, the statement about the necessity to "take measures to detain persons" goes beyond the scope of the traffic rules and is not part of the driver's duties. The Traffic Rules of Ukraine regulate the behavior of the driver while operating a vehicle (not creating danger, complying with safety requirements, not polluting the road), but do not grant authority to detain other people. In real conditions, attempts to independently "detain" violators can lead to dangerous situations and legal consequences, so the correct logic of the answer in this theoretical exam is based on the exact content of clause 2.3.

In this question, you need to distinguish the duties of a driver, which are directly established by the Traffic Rules, from actions that fall under the authority of law enforcement agencies. Section 2 of the Traffic Rules defines exactly what the driver is required to do for traffic safety.

Clause 2.3 of the Traffic Rules lists specific driver duties. Among them, for example, is the requirement to use passive safety devices: if the car is equipped with seat belts, the driver must be buckled up and must not transport passengers who are not buckled up in cases where this is required by the Traffic Rules. The driver is also required not to pollute the roadway and the roadside strip of highways. That is, the Traffic Rules regulate the driver's behavior regarding their own actions and safety on the road.

On the other hand, “taking measures to detain persons who pollute the roads” is not a driver’s duty under the Traffic Rules. The rules require not to create danger and not to break the law, but do not assign the function of detaining other people to the driver. Attempting to independently “detain” someone can lead to conflict, create a dangerous situation, and go beyond permitted behavior, since such actions fall within the competence of authorized bodies.

Therefore, the correct answer is "Taking measures to detain persons who pollute the roads," since clause 2.3 of the Traffic Rules defines the driver’s duties (using seat belts, not polluting the road, etc.), but does not grant them the authority to detain other persons.
